The VerteLift System is a minimally invasive approach to treating the pain and dysfunction associated with osteoporotic vertebral compression fractures. The implant is an expandable metal device that provides and maintains lift until bone cement can be injected, according to the report.
The VerteLift System is not yet available in the United States, but is currently under clinical evaluation with the FDA.
